Transaction 41f54cb73b426f4d99f70a2e721657da538471bd0ebb30a59cabda243748e244
1 Input
2 Outputs
- 41f54cb73b426f4d99f70a2e721657da538471bd0ebb30a59cabda243748e244:0
- 41f54cb73b426f4d99f70a2e721657da538471bd0ebb30a59cabda243748e244:1
value 641589649
address 16KBvTABWmzytT8HPma1nj48yN5Zk4f5eu
value 907744
address 34RS9GHgyJJKUxdcnVpAyQkvGNnYYN5s51